Home
last modified time | relevance | path

Searched refs:SSSE3 (Results 1 – 25 of 34) sorted by relevance

12

/third_party/ffmpeg/libavutil/x86/
Dcpu.h39 #define X86_SSSE3(flags) CPUEXT(flags, SSSE3)
40 #define X86_SSSE3_FAST(flags) CPUEXT_FAST(flags, SSSE3)
41 #define X86_SSSE3_SLOW(flags) CPUEXT_SLOW(flags, SSSE3)
65 #define EXTERNAL_SSSE3(flags) CPUEXT_SUFFIX(flags, _EXTERNAL, SSSE3)
66 #define EXTERNAL_SSSE3_FAST(flags) CPUEXT_SUFFIX_FAST(flags, _EXTERNAL, SSSE3)
67 #define EXTERNAL_SSSE3_SLOW(flags) CPUEXT_SUFFIX_SLOW(flags, _EXTERNAL, SSSE3)
95 #define INLINE_SSSE3(flags) CPUEXT_SUFFIX(flags, _INLINE, SSSE3)
96 #define INLINE_SSSE3_FAST(flags) CPUEXT_SUFFIX_FAST(flags, _INLINE, SSSE3)
97 #define INLINE_SSSE3_SLOW(flags) CPUEXT_SUFFIX_SLOW(flags, _INLINE, SSSE3)
Dx86util.asm360 %macro ABSB 2 ; source mmreg, temp mmreg (unused for SSSE3)
370 %macro ABSB2 4 ; src1, src2, tmp1, tmp2 (tmp1/2 unused for SSSE3)
Dx86inc.asm1040 ; implementations, e.g. the SSE2 and SSSE3 versions may have different permutations.
/third_party/skia/src/core/
DSkCpu.h18 SSSE3 = 1 << 3, enumerator
74 features |= SSSE3; in Supports()
97 features &= (SSE1 | SSE2 | SSE3 | SSSE3 | SSE41 | SSE42 | AVX); in Supports()
99 features &= (SSE1 | SSE2 | SSE3 | SSSE3 | SSE41); in Supports()
DSkCpu.cpp46 if (abcd[2] & (1<< 9)) { features |= SkCpu::SSSE3; } in read_cpu_features()
/third_party/flutter/skia/src/core/
DSkCpu.h18 SSSE3 = 1 << 3, enumerator
72 features |= SSSE3; in Supports()
92 features &= (SkCpu::SSE1 | SkCpu::SSE2 | SkCpu::SSE3 | SkCpu::SSSE3 | SkCpu::SSE41); in Supports()
DSkOpts.cpp118 if (SkCpu::Supports(SkCpu::SSSE3)) { Init_ssse3(); } in init()
DSkCpu.cpp56 if (abcd[2] & (1<< 9)) { features |= SkCpu::SSSE3; } in read_cpu_features()
/third_party/skia/third_party/externals/swiftshader/src/Common/
DCPUID.hpp59 static bool SSSE3; member in sw::CPUID
118 return SSSE3 && enableSSSE3; in supportsSSSE3()
DCPUID.cpp37 bool CPUID::SSSE3 = detectSSSE3(); member in sw::CPUID
220 return SSSE3 = (registers[2] & 0x00000200) != 0; in detectSSSE3()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Target/X86/
DX86Subtarget.h64 NoSSE, SSE1, SSE2, SSE3, SSSE3, SSE41, SSE42, AVX, AVX2, AVX512F enumerator
587 bool hasSSSE3() const { return X86SSELevel >= SSSE3; } in hasSSSE3()
DX86InstrMMX.td74 /// Unary MMX instructions requiring SSSE3.
89 /// Binary MMX instructions requiring SSSE3.
110 /// PALIGN MMX instructions (require SSSE3).
DX86InstrFormats.td677 // SSSE3 Instruction Templates:
679 // SS38I - SSSE3 instructions with T8 prefix.
680 // SS3AI - SSSE3 instructions with TA prefix.
681 // MMXSS38I - SSSE3 instructions with T8 prefix and MMX operands.
682 // MMXSS3AI - SSSE3 instructions with TA prefix and MMX operands.
684 // Note: SSSE3 instructions have 64-bit and 128-bit versions. The 64-bit version
DX86.td71 def FeatureSSSE3 : SubtargetFeature<"ssse3", "X86SSELevel", "SSSE3",
72 "Enable SSSE3 instructions",
/third_party/python/Modules/_blake2/impl/
Dblake2-dispatch.c28 SSSE3 = 2, enumerator
112 feature = SSSE3; in get_cpu_features()
/third_party/openssl/doc/man3/
DOPENSSL_ia32cap.pod45 =item bit #41 denoting SSSE3, Supplemental SSE3, support;
/third_party/openh264/codec/common/x86/
Dvaa.asm51 ; by comparing it outperforms than phaddw(SSSE3) sets
/third_party/flutter/skia/
Dpublic.bzl78 SKIA_OPTS_SSSE3 = "SSSE3"
/third_party/ffmpeg/libavcodec/x86/
Dh264_chromamc.asm2 ;* MMX/SSSE3-optimized functions for H.264 chroma MC
Dh264_qpel_8bit.asm2 ;* MMX/SSE2/SSSE3-optimized H.264 QPEL code
/third_party/gstreamer/gstplugins_good/gst/deinterlace/x86/
Dx86inc.asm1026 ; implementations, e.g. the SSE2 and SSSE3 versions may have different permutations.
/third_party/openh264/
DRELEASES82 - Added SSSE3 motion compensation routines
/third_party/skia/
Dpublic.bzl66 SKIA_OPTS_SSSE3 = "SSSE3"
/third_party/rust/crates/aho-corasick/src/packed/teddy/
DREADME.md135 How do we perform lookup though? It turns out that SSSE3 introduced a very cool
/third_party/rust/crates/aho-corasick/
DDESIGN.md476 in `x86_64` and when SSSE3 or AVX2 are available, and moreover, only works

12